Transaction 5594992390b41c5fe4fd9a14582cfc96a54875be0169339669eb3099b1d0a2cb
1 Input
1 Output
-
5594992390b41c5fe4fd9a14582cfc96a54875be0169339669eb3099b1d0a2cb:0
- value
- 1581672
- script pubkey
- OP_0 OP_PUSHBYTES_20 0446cc476bf6c59322e8e388635c657ac004f6e2
- address
- bc1qq3rvc3mt7mzexghguwyxxhr90tqqfahz4j6mzq